We would first have to know what you mean by "use," but if you are referring to alcoholism, offhand we would say no. Alcohol addiction is not related to age, except as it relates (to a degree) to exposure. Since there are more adults in the country than minors to begin with, and since they have had more exposure, we would assume that more adults are addicted.

transaction exposure relates to the risk of exchange rate movements relating to current investments. In other words investments which are already contracted for. Economic exposure relates to the risk associated with exchange rate movements which may affect future cash flows.

Health at work and safety at work are a complementary pair. There is little value is focusing on a difference since both are important. Maintaining health at work relates to things like preventing excessive chemical exposure and the disease it could cause. Safety at work relates to preventing injuries from such events as cuts, falls, moving machinery, etc.
